26/11 replay warning puts London on alert

In the bluntest warning issued by British police, Scotland Yard has said that businesses in London could face a Mumbai-style terror attack early next year. Police are anticipating a shooting and hostage-taking raid involving a small number of gunmen with handguns and improvised explosive devices.

Indian soldier gallantry medal's auction called off

London Auctioneers Dix Noonan Webb has called off the sale of the George Cross, which was awarded to Indian soldier Naik Kirpa Ram in 1946 for bravery. Kirpa Ram's wife had alleged that the medal was stolen from her home seven years ago.

Ahead of elections, UK tightens immigration policies

It's a move that could adversely impact non-EU migrants, including those from India. British Prime Minister Gordon Brown in his first speech in 18 months on immigration, vowed to 'tighten' immigration rules further to restrict the number of professionals coming into the UK.
